About The Role
SJK Healthcare are currently recruiting experienced Outpatient Nurses (RGNs) to work in busy outpatient departments across Wales. You’ll be joining supportive teams providing high-quality care to patients attending clinics, assessments, and minor procedures. This is an excellent opportunity for nurses who enjoy a structured environment and patient-focused care without long inpatient shifts.
Key Duties
- Provide skilled nursing support during outpatient consultations and minor treatments
- Carry out patient assessments, dressings, and wound care
- Administer medications and injections safely
- Monitor patients and accurately record clinical information
- Deliver advice and education on post-treatment care
- Work collaboratively with consultants and multidisciplinary teams
- Ensure infection control and patient safety standards are always maintained
